Trip Overview

This 26.5-mile drive from Carmel, Indiana to Edgewood, Indiana is a quick trip, taking around 43 minutes to complete. It's an ideal candidate for a single-day excursion, especially given the estimated fuel cost of just $4. You'll primarily navigate local roads, including East 146th Street and State Road 32, with a small portion on Fisherburg Avenue. The journey stays within the Midwest region, offering a straightforward local feel without requiring an overnight stay. This route is best suited for those looking for an efficient and uncomplicated travel day.

What kind of drive is this?

Expect a turn-heavy local drive for this 43-minute, 26.5-mile journey. With only about 14% highway share, you'll spend most of your time on surface streets and state roads. The longest uninterrupted stretch you'll encounter is 6.2 miles on East 146th Street, so be prepared for frequent adjustments in speed and direction. This profile suggests a drive where you'll be actively managing your route, rather than cruising on an open highway. It's a very connected, local experience from start to finish.

Only 14% highway — the rest is turn-by-turn surface driving.
23 navigation steps total — most of the decisions cluster near the start and finish.
Longest single stretch: 6.2 mi on East 146th Street.
